Output e3fc8c74cad6c5dba49933c4d6c05d00b862f2f5c52b2b5f7deba7d9d18484fb:0

value
667042756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c75c876d34b6135a10df784037e7a153dba7232 OP_EQUAL
address
3BaVzyLWySB2bCtN24crZ4bsBt38Hhq1Co
transaction
e3fc8c74cad6c5dba49933c4d6c05d00b862f2f5c52b2b5f7deba7d9d18484fb
confirmations
165042
spent
true